Vita Contemplativa/개발

Eclipse에 eXERD 플러그인 설치하여 MySQL DBMS 연동하기

intelligentia 2014. 7. 17. 13:23

업무를 하다보면 생소한 테이블관계를 만날 때 전체적인 관계도가 있으면 좋겠다고 생각이되어서 eXERD를 이클립스에 플러그인으로 설치하여 DBMS를 연동하기로 했다.


1. 이클립스에 eXRED 플러그인 설치

1) 이클립스 메뉴 중 Help > Install New Software.. 선택

2) Work With 에 http://exerd.com/update 입력 후 Add 클릭

3) Name eXERD 입력하여 OK 클릭

4) Contact all update sites... 옵션 해제한 후 Next 클릭

5) 라이선스 동의하여 계속 Next로 설치 진행

6) 설치가 끝난 후 'You will need to restart Eclipse for the changes to take effect. Would you like to restart now?" 대화창 뜨면 Yes 클릭하여 이클립스 재시작


2. Perspective 설정

1) 위 단계에서 이클립스가 재시작 되면 우측 상단의 Open Perspective 아이콘 클릭 후 Other... 클릭 

2) eXERD 선택하여 OK 클릭


3. MySQL DBMS 연동

1) 이클립스 메뉴 중 eXERD > 리버스 엔지니어링 선택

2) DBMS 설정

MySQL DBMS을 연결하기 위해서는 JDBC 드라이버가 필요하다.

JDBC 얻기 링크 (MySQL JDBC Drive 다운로드 페이지)


데이터베이스를 분석하는 중... 과정이 꽤 시간이 소요된다. [Run in Backgound]를 클릭하여 수행되는 동안 다른작업을 할 수 있도록 한다.


4. exerd 에 DB 동기화시키기

1) 리버스 엔지니어링으로 DBMS 설정이 완료되면 exerd 파일에 동기화를 시켜주기 위하여 비교작업을 해준다. 

이클립스의 eXERD > 비교 > 데이터 베이스와 비교 클릭

2) 데이터베이스와 비교할 파일을 선택하고 Next 클릭

3) 마찬가지로 비교하는 작업 시간이 오래 걸리므로 Run in Backgound 클릭 (진행상황은 Progress 탭에서 확인할 수 있다.)

4) 밀쳐내기를 하여 차이점을 반영한다.


728x90